https://soundcloud.com/unknownchallenge ... -kvrosc112
I created all the patches from init, which of course is part of the problem.
Mvt. 1 Has ~31 instances. A few of them have NastyVCS on them and there are NastVCSs on the busses, including for sidechaining. There's a ReaEQ on the Reese bus and a couple on the master. In both movements, ReaJS Stereo Enhancer is used to make <150 Hz mono, although Mvt. 1 has the pop mixing technique of widening automation and also makes use of the ReaJS Encoder and Decoder to allow for ReaEQs to shape the mid and sides, such that there is a pleasing mono mix. ReaEQ, ReaComp, Aradaz Maximizer, and Unlimited were used for Mastering (despite ReaPlugs being abandoned for years. Well, it's much faster than using Melda's cumbersome MEqualizer, though it's still one of the best EQs. This was produced in Reaper, anyway).
Mvt. 2 Has ~29 instances, again most of which are individually dry. Some have a couple plugins. It's mixed with a few ReaJS 3-Band Peak Filters, and parrallel DC12A on the main busses, a CompressivePro on a lead, one ReaComp for sidechaining and master glue, a ReaJS RBJ 1073 EQ and a ReaEQ to brighten the master, Aradaz Maximizer on the drums and Unlimited to compress the last couple dB. A couple instances of Dimension Plus inserts provide reverb on some core elements like drums and lead.
As far as notable sound design, I made use of some interesting Synth1 features... Off the top of my head, a phaser on the noise swell riser, a variety of fm pwm combinations, the compressor, the sample rate and bit reduction, delays set to emulate reverb, etc...
